Overview

The Ghosts are a villain group.

Villain Types

Ghost

Minions

Spirit (Croatoa)

These mournful ghosts were, until recently, the shopkeepers, farmers, and students of Salamanca. Their sudden departure from this Earth has thrown them into great turmoil, and most feel compelled to take out their rage on their former home.

Powers

Invisibility Invisibility.png Ethereal Self Invisible, Invunerable
Ghosts can make themselves Ethereal and shift out of the material plane. Ethereal Spectres are invisible, and cannot affect or be affected by those in normal space.

Flight TravelFlight.png Fly
Ghosts Spirits can Fly!

DarkCast DarkBlast.png Ghastly Blast -Accuracy
Your Accuracy has been reduced by a Ghastly Blast.

Power Missing.png Resistance Auto Resistance Sleep, Fear, Immobilize, Slow
Ghosts Spirits are resistant to Sleep, Fear and Immobilize.
